ART 337 - Printmaking I

Institution:
Shippensburg University of Pennsylvania
Subject:
Art
Description:
Introductory course in printmaking. Primarily a studio course, students will have an opportunity to make original prints using various traditional and contemporary printmaking processes. Also deals with history of printmaking and some important printmakers. Gives a better grasp of wide range of techniques and means of expression found in what can be a very complex art form.
